Chapter 1

I had spent a long time seriously reviewing and preparing for this semester’s opening exam.

Even my deskmate couldn’t help saying, “Your grades are already that good, and you’re still working this hard. Are the rest of us supposed to survive?”

I shook my head. “I still can’t let my guard down.”

She leaned back with a sigh. “What’s there to be on guard about? Academic God Xu, just relax. That scholarship is practically yours.”

I lowered my eyes.

I hoped so.

After all, I really needed that money. It would be enough to cover my sister’s treatment fees.

“Yu Sheng!”

My deskmate suddenly called out. I quickly snapped back to myself and looked toward the corridor outside the window.

Yu Sheng, who had been walking straight ahead, stopped when she called him. His gaze met mine first, and the milk tea in his hand instinctively shifted behind his back.

“Don’t hide it. We all saw,” my deskmate said cheerfully. “It’s for Shen Tingxuan again, right? Exams are about to start, and you still have the mood for this?”

Yu Sheng turned and came into the classroom, placing the milk tea on my desk. “I bought it for you.”

I was a little surprised. After a brief pause, the tips of my ears began to heat.

My deskmate was still teasing him off to the side, but I looked down at the milk tea in front of me and silently sighed. This was the flavor I disliked the most. His lie was far too perfunctory and obvious.

Lately, Yu Sheng’s mind hadn’t been on studying at all. All he wanted was to run to the class next door.

At first, I thought it was normal for boys our age to be playful. Until one day, after using the restroom and heading back upstairs, I happened to run into Yu Sheng standing at the entrance of our classroom in his school uniform T-shirt.

Both his hands rested on the railing in front of him. His good-looking eyes were slightly narrowed, and it was obvious he was smiling.

I followed his line of sight and saw a pretty girl with a high ponytail. She stood at the doorway of her classroom, unhappily removing her manicure. Even with her brows furrowed, she looked beautiful.

She was famous at school-Shen Tingxuan.

Whenever people talked about her, they always said, “That girl who’s especially pretty.”

But she wasn’t just pretty. Her grades were excellent too, and she had always stayed firmly in the top ten of our grade without ever dropping out.

It was only natural that a girl like that would have admirers.

But if that admirer was Yu Sheng, then my life was getting a little too melodramatic.

Yu Sheng and I had been neighbors since we were little. Back then, he was always coming up with all kinds of excuses to have me teach him how to solve problems, and whenever he found something fun, I was the first person he shared it with.

He would also take me out late at night to set off fireworks. At midnight, with his ears red, he shouted up at the sky:

“I want to get into the same university as Xu Zhouling! I want to set off fireworks for her every year!”

I looked up at the fireworks and smiled. He looked at me and smiled.

“Xu Zhouling, after we graduate, let’s date, okay?”

“Okay.”

Even now, I still couldn’t forget that moment.

Which made it all the harder to admit that Yu Sheng really had fallen for someone else.
